Re: Project "Old Aux"

Quote:
Originally Posted by belowme51 View Post
when you guys did your tanks on the frame sides did you run a line to from one tank to the other or did you just run the compressor direct to the manifold, and if you ran them just to the manifold you still only needed the one pressure sensor or did you end up running two.

thanks
We ran the supply from each tank to the manifold block. It ties them both together when you do it that way, but gives a cleaner look than running a line between the tanks.
